diff --git a/activerecord/lib/active_record/base.rb b/activerecord/lib/active_record/base.rb
index b20da512eb..3aa8e5541d 100755
--- a/activerecord/lib/active_record/base.rb
+++ b/activerecord/lib/active_record/base.rb
@@ -2306,6 +2306,16 @@ module ActiveRecord #:nodoc:
# Deletes the record in the database and freezes this instance to reflect that no changes should
# be made (since they can't be persisted).
+ #
+ # Unlike #destroy, this method doesn't run any +before_delete+ and +after_delete+
+ # callbacks, nor will it enforce any association +:dependent+ rules.
+ def delete
+ self.class.delete(id) unless new_record?
+ freeze
+ end
+
+ # Deletes the record in the database and freezes this instance to reflect that no changes should
+ # be made (since they can't be persisted).
def destroy
unless new_record?
connection.delete <<-end_sql, "#{self.class.name} Destroy"
